Router groups
Grouping the routers on the screen of Routers / All to at this place defined groups. These groups may be defined at your own choice, for instance according to the network division (Spine links, Main routers, Bridge, Gateways, City border, AP, Client routers and so on), or according to the router type (RB433, RB433AH, RB600, RB1000, Linux, CISCO).
Every router thus can be listed in a group, which are then displayed in the Routers bookmark. According to this division, the records and users may be later filtered. The router display on individual screens of the whole system will be made more lucid by using this division.
Settings, Show when adding a service is advisable to be marked in case of access points related to services provided (AP). For instance, inner and spine links should not be marked like that.
Listing these routers into these groups is then done when creating or editing a router where you select the required group for listing it in.
Displaying router groups
All routers can thus be assigned to any number of own groups. The main pre-set group is called "All". You can group the created routers using the following method:
"Routers" bookmark → the "Edit" button → in option Change in router information change item Group to a required value.
